Model of the Month Bachmann Ivatt 2-6-2T

This months model takes us back to steam traction and another one of my favourite locos The Ivatt 2-6-2T By Bachmann.     I originally bought this model with the intention of converting it to a BR Standard class 2 2-6-2Tank, However I chickened out once Bachmann announced their intention of doing the same thing! Model of the Month (April 2012) Dapol / Airfix VENTILATED MEAT VAN

Dapol / Airfix VENTILATED MEAT VAN     This months model is a recently constructed Dapol kit of a BR ventilated meat van in use from the 1950's up to the 1970's although not used for its intended purpose towards the end of their careers on BR.   My model shows a meat van in early 1960's condition having been repainted from coaching stock maroon it to BR Bauxite and now in use for general merchandise.   Apart from the basic kit I have used some very nice buffers from Nairnshire modelling
